A drink that has colored the times and has been loved along with art.
Perrier-Jouët, a long-established house founded in 1811, is proud of its masterpiece cuvée "Belle Epoque".
Belle Epoque means "beautiful age" in French.
It refers to the Art Nouveau period when art and culture flourished in France,
It is truly an era that symbolizes the rich and elegant atmosphere of the time when Chorakukan was completed.
Its graceful style has attracted the royalty and aristocracy of many countries, including Queen Victoria of England, Emperor Napoleon III of France, and the Belgian royal family.
 ,
Chardonnay, carefully grown in our own vineyards in Champagne, is the main ingredient in this exquisite blend of Pinot Noir and Pinot Meunier.
The bottle, decorated with an anemone flower painted by the Art Nouveau master Emile Gallé, symbolizes the philosophy and aesthetic sense of the Maison.
